EUVDB-ID: #VU77175
Risk: Critical
CVSSv3.1: 10 [C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:C/C:H/I:H/A:H/E:H/RL:U/RC:C]
CVE-ID: CVE-2023-27997
CWE-ID:
CWE-122 - Heap-based Buffer Overflow
Exploit availability: Yes
DescriptionThe vulnerability allows a remote attacker to execute arbitrary code on the target system.
The vulnerability exists due to a boundary error within the SSL-VPN feature. A remote non-authenticated attacker can send specially crafted requests to the SSL-VPN interface, trigger a heap-based buffer overflow and execute arbitrary code on the target system.
Successful exploitation of this vulnerability may result in complete compromise of vulnerable system.
Note, the vulnerability is being actively exploited in the wild.

EUVDB-ID: #VU78112
Risk: Critical
CVSSv3.1: 9 [CVSS:3.1/AV:N/AC:L/PR:N/UI:N/S:U/C:H/I:H/A:H/E:U/RL:U/RC:C]
CVE-ID: CVE-2023-33308
CWE-ID:
CWE-121 - Stack-based buffer overflow
Exploit availability: No
DescriptionThe vulnerability allows a remote attacker to execute arbitrary code on the target system.
The vulnerability exists due to a boundary error when processing specially crafted packets. A remote unauthenticated attacker can send specially crafted packets to the device having proxy policies or firewall policies with proxy mode alongside SSL deep packet inspection, trigger a stack-based buffer overflow and execute arbitrary code on the target system.
